Robot Platform Software Developer Intern
OTTO Motors
This job is no longer accepting applications
See open jobs at OTTO Motors.See open jobs similar to "Robot Platform Software Developer Intern" Work In Tech.Rockwell Automation is a global technology leader focused on helping the world’s manufacturers be more productive, sustainable, and agile. With more than 28,000 employees who make the world better every day, we know we have something special. Behind our customers - amazing companies that help feed the world, provide life-saving medicine on a global scale, and focus on clean water and green mobility - our people are energized problem solvers that take pride in how the work we do changes the world for the better.
We welcome all makers, forward thinkers, and problem solvers who are looking for a place to do their best work. And if that’s you we would love to have you join us!
Job Description
As a member of the Platform Software team, you will bridge the gap between hardware and software in autonomous mobile robots (AMR). We're focused on creating reliable and verifiable robot hardware systems. You will be supported with mentorship. This role is hybrid in Kitchener, ON. You will report to Staff Software Developer.
Your Responsibilities:
- Build robust software systems to collect and manage large volumes of data across various robotic subsystems and platforms.
- Derive meaningful insights by creating metrics from live robot data to monitor and optimize system performance.
- Assemble high-quality datasets to train machine learning models, enabling smarter and more efficient failure prediction and anomaly detection.
- Maintain thorough documentation of processes, tools, and methodologies to ensure consistency and scalability. Additional Responsibilities may include
- Collaborating with other engineering teams to validate complex requirements
- Debugging issues from customers to figure out why robots stopped doing their jobs
The Essentials – You Will Have:
- Pursing a Bachelor's degree in Mechanical Engineering, Mechatronics, Automation Engineering or similar.
- Legal authorization to work in Canada is required. We will not sponsor individuals for employment visas, now or in the future, for this job opening.
The Preferred – You Might Also Have:
- Programming skills in Python and C++
- Familiarity with Linux (especially Ubuntu), Machinery troubleshooting
- Experience with Machine Learning concepts and technologies
- Familiarity with Robot Operating System (ROS 1 or ROS 2)
- Experience with version control systems, particularly Git
- Experience working with mechatronic systems
- Experience working with industrial-communication protocols
- Experience with modeling hardware systems, and combing through large data sets
For this role, the Base Salary Compensation is from $18-32/hourly. Actual pay will be based on factors such as skills, education, and experience. The start date and end date of the coop term is May 5th 2025 to August 22nd 2025.
At Rockwell Automation we are dedicated to building a diverse, inclusive and authentic workplace, so if you're excited about this role but your experience doesn't align perfectly with every qualification in the job description, we encourage you to apply anyway. You may be just the right person for this or other roles.
We are committed to equal employment opportunity regardless of race, color, ancestry, religion, sex, national origin, sexual orientation, age, citizenship, marital status, disability, gender, gender identity or expression, or veteran status. We are proud to be an equal opportunity workplace.
If you are someone with a disability and you need assistance or reasonable accommodation during the application process, please contact our services team at +1 (844) 404-7427.
#LI-Hybrid
#LI-SS1
We are an Equal Opportunity Employer including disability and veterans.
If you are an individual with a disability and you need assistance or a reasonable accommodation during the application process, please contact our services team at +1 (519) 618-4899.
Rockwell Automation’s hybrid policy aligns that employees are expected to work at a Rockwell location at least Mondays, Tuesdays, and Thursdays unless they have a business obligation out of the office.
This job is no longer accepting applications
See open jobs at OTTO Motors.See open jobs similar to "Robot Platform Software Developer Intern" Work In Tech.